> Change the logic used to generate randomness in the suffle path so that we

Typo.

> can avoid cache line bouncing. The previous logic was sharing the offset
> and entropy word between all CPUs. As such this can result in cache line
> bouncing and will ultimately hurt performance when enabled.
> 
> To resolve this I have moved to a per-cpu logic for maintaining a unsigned
> long containing some amount of bits, and an offset value for which bit we
> can use for entropy with each call.
